Ready-mix concrete is an indispensable component of the construction industry. It is a specialized type of concrete that is meticulously prepared in a batch plant, following a precisely engineered mix design. Subsequently, it is transported to the construction site via truck-mounted in-transit mixers. This meticulous process ensures the delivery of a precise mixture, facilitating the development and implementation of custom concrete blends on construction sites.
